Inventory Management for Maximum Sales

Maintaining a balance among stock levels is crucial to driving sales and maximizing profits. A well-managed inventory system ensures that popular products are always available to meet customer demand, minimizing lost sales due to stockouts. Conversely, avoiding overstocking reduces the risk of spoilage and frees up valuable capital for expansion. Implementing a robust inventory management system, featuring demand forecasting, reorder points, and regular stock audits can significantly enhance your ability to meet customer needs and drive sales growth. To achieve optimal results, consider leveraging technology solutions such as inventory management software to streamline processes and gain valuable data into your stock performance.

Refining Item Pricing Strategies

Successfully launching an effective item pricing strategy is essential for increasing profitability and stimulating sales. By carefully analyzing market dynamics, opposing prices, and customer behavior, businesses can determine optimal pricing points that balance value perception with revenue generation.

A thorough pricing strategy often includes methods like cost-plus pricing, tiered pricing, and market pricing. Regularly evaluating the performance of pricing decisions is vital for adjusting strategies in response to fluctuating market conditions and customer needs.

Streamlining Sales Processes for Effectiveness

Boosting your sales productivity doesn't have to be a daunting task. By implementing streamlined processes, you can significantly improve your team's output and drive revenue growth. Start by analyzing your current workflows, identifying bottlenecks, and areas where automation can be leveraged. Consider using Automation tools to manage customer interactions, track leads, and automate repetitive tasks. A well-defined sales Process helps guide your team through each stage, from prospecting to closing deals. Provide comprehensive Training to equip your sales reps with the skills and knowledge needed to excel. Regularly Monitor key performance indicators (KPIs) to measure progress, identify areas for improvement, and make data-driven decisions. Remember, a streamlined sales process is an ongoing Evolution that requires constant refinement and adaptation.

Utilizing Technology for Enhanced Sales Management

In today's dynamic business landscape, sales professionals are increasingly turning to technology to streamline their operations. Cutting-edge sales management software provides valuable tools for analyzing customer interactions. This enables sales teams to derive strategic decisions, improve their effectiveness, and ultimately drive growth.

  • Software can handle routine tasks, freeing up sales reps to devote their time to closing deals.
  • Sales force automation (SFA) provide a centralized platform for managing customer interactions, leads, and sales history.
  • Dashboards offer live insights into sales trends, enabling sales managers to recognize areas for enhancement.
